Arctic Sunwest Charters is a charter airline based in Yellowknife, Northwest Territories, Canada. It operates passenger and cargo charter services to the Arctic north of Canada, with wheel, ski and float equipped aircraft. Its main base is Yellowknife Airport1.

Contents

History

The airline was established in 1993 and was created from the Aviation Division of RTL-Robinson Enterprises1.
